Output 82129c803e752d52ab3bf4d8ce7481d16d9d69b8a1bf64db584ccdfd177d0d27:0

value
22232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 101b4a6632d67a5225d78434911c8d356c639f9f OP_EQUAL
address
33ABRoH4WZrcnshTBpw6G6ZkwKsUaY4mEy
transaction
82129c803e752d52ab3bf4d8ce7481d16d9d69b8a1bf64db584ccdfd177d0d27
confirmations
46253
spent
true